Why do we love this wine?

This delightful rosé was made by Sebastien Vicenti, winemaker and co-proprietor at one of the most exciting estates in the south of France. His goal was to make a wine of astounding finesse and aromatics, brightly refreshing and fun to drink. It’s a blend of classic southern Rhône grapes, cinsault, syrah and grenache. The cinsault, in particular, gives it a spiciness that brings it to life and steers it well away from ‘just another rosé’ territory. The spice is balanced by deliciously generous red berries and clean acid freshness. Delicious!

Frequently Asked Questions

While Provence rosés often emphasise delicate florals and citrus, this Ventoux rosé stands out with its distinctive spiciness from cinsault grapes. The southern Rhône blend creates more complexity and body than many coastal rosés, with allspice notes adding warmth that complements the strawberry fruit. This approach reflects the inland terroir's ability to produce rosés with more personality and structure.

Serve well-chilled at 8-10°C to highlight the crisp acidity and fresh berry flavours. The light body and dry style make it perfect for warm weather drinking, while the spice elements mean it can handle slightly heartier foods than delicate Provence rosés. Consider decanting briefly if serving immediately after opening to let the aromatics fully express themselves.

The allspice and musk notes make this rosé particularly suited to Mediterranean cuisine with herbs and mild spices. Try it with grilled prawns, ratatouille, or charcuterie boards where the wine's spiciness can complement rather than compete. The strawberry fruit and clean acidity also pair beautifully with fresh goat's cheese or salmon dishes.

This 2022 rosé is designed for immediate enjoyment and showcases the fresh, vibrant character that makes rosé so appealing. While the quality suggests it could develop for another year or two, rosés are generally best consumed within 2-3 years of vintage to preserve their bright fruit and crisp acidity. The current drinking window captures the wine at its most expressive.

Ventoux's position in the southern Rhône provides warm days for ripening but benefits from cooling influences that preserve acidity and freshness. This terroir allows the traditional blend of cinsault, syrah, and grenache to develop the distinctive spice profile while maintaining the elegance Sebastien Vicenti sought. The region's limestone soils contribute to the wine's mineral backbone and clean finish.
